3 Simple Tips To Improve Health And Safety At The Workplace

Published: March 07th, 2023

Share this article

According to the latest findings, there are 1.8 million workers suffering from work-related illnesses. When an employee gets ill or injured at the workplace, it can create many unpleasant situations for all the parties involved. The business might need to pay a lot of money, and if there weren’t proper policies in place, the case might end up in court. On the other hand, the life of your employee might turn upside down. Therefore, it’s essential that you take steps to provide the workers with safe conditions that can keep them happy and healthy. One of the simplest things you can do is to maintain a clean environment. That, on it’s own, might allow you to prevent many accidents. Here are simple tips to improve health and safety at the workplace.

3 simple tips to improve health and safety at the workplace
Skillful worker attending brief meeting in the factory . Industrial people and manufacturing labor concept .

Maintain The Office In A Clean State

Keeping the office clean might sound easy. But even such a small step might help you give the employees a feeling of safety. But to make your efforts count, you need to get your employees on board. Even if you have a cleaning team, encourage your employees to clean up their own mess. That way, you might be able to keep all the important pathways clear and prevent falls. On the other hand, if your employees notice a spillage or something else that might be dangerous to others, they should get in touch with the cleaning team, who might be able to take care of the issue.

Keep Your Employees Educated

To make the most of your health and safety efforts, you need to make sure that your employees are on the same page. Update The Equipment Regularly

Employees might often need special tools and equipment to do their work well. However, to keep the workers safe, you need to ensure that all the equipment is in good condition. When you’re onboarding new employees or bringing new tools into the company, make sure that all the workers know how to manage the new equipment safely. And if your employees report that something isn’t working properly, ensure that you get it fixed as soon as possible. You should also update the equipment once in a while. It might help your employees to become more productive and efficient. With such a step, they might also stay safe and avoid possible injuries that might be caused by faulty tools or machines.
